Tabula Rasa, B!tches!: A Buffy Rewatch Show

Buffy is enjoying a rare night off with Willow and Xander, while across town, a young woman is pursued by men in robes. The next day, Giles scolds Buffy for what he believes is her letting her Slayer training fall by the wayside. Cordelia introduces Buffy to two fraternity guys, one of whom sucks, the other who sucks even more, but we find that out later. After an upsetting, angsty run-in with Angel on patrol, Buffy decides to accept Cordelia's invite to go to a fraternity party, lying to Giles about her plan that night. But, it turns out, the frat boys kidnap girls yearly to sacrifice them to a large demonic snake living in the basement of their frat house. They drug Buffy and Cordy, who wake up chained to the wall beside the snake demon. The rest of the gang finds this out and storms in to rescue the girls, but Buffy, of course, has it handled, cutting the head off of the phallic demon.
